Jockey Quotes - Provincial-Midway Championships Final

Find out what the jockeys made of their mounts after the $500,000 Polytrack Provincial-Midway Championships Final (1400m) at Royal Randwick.

James McDonald (Spangler): “He was there for me, I think he really really enjoyed that ground. The way he let go, he could’ve done another lap the way he was charging through the line.”

“Obviously he’s had the writing on the wall, a fit horse. Handles these heavy conditions and I think that just says how hard work the track is because he’s a really good wet tracker and he got through it really well. It’s testing work out there, it’s really gluey but I had a horse that was there for me.”

“Kris Lees is obviously a great supporter as well, (he) really targets this race with great numbers so well done.”

“To Australian Bloodstock who put a lot of money into the game as well, they buy a lot of horses overseas and they deserve the results they get.”


Spangler wins the Provincial-Midway Championships Final

Dylan Gibbons (Loch Eagle): “Wasn’t entitled to run second.”

Jason Collett (Cross The Rubicon): “She gave a bit of cheek there darting through.”

Andrew Adkins (Audette): “Very disappointing. Ended up in a nice spot but couldn’t deliver when the pressure was on. Might not have handled the back up.”

Tyler Schiller (True Crime): “He ran to his best. He’s just run into a really good field.”

Brenton Avdulla (Kayobi): “He ran well. Presented to win the race but I reckon when I let him off the chain he struggled to lengthen. Ability has got him to run fourth.”

Joao Moreira (Willinga Freefall): “Disappointing. Didn't do his best today because the track is a bit soft.”

Tim Clark (Phearson): “He didn’t step great and got back and raced greenly. It was a train wreck really.”

Nash Rawiller (Cloudland): “He’s not a bad type of horse. Just has to learn to be a racehorse.”

Winona Costin (Herb): “Got into a really good rhythm. Hit the line well.”

Alysha Collett (Short Shorts): “She really struggled to let down on that ground today. Needs the track a bit firmer to use her speed to advantage.”

Chad Schofield (Essonne): “Got put on the rail early. From then on we were always looking for runs. Never fully tested.”

Kerrin McEvoy (Sebrenco): “Good run by her today.”

Jenny Duggan (Denetta): “She ran a great race. She was a bit fresh today. Bottomed out 200m out.”

Hugh Bowman (Cruel Summer): “Actually ran quite well really.”
